Learn How to Fix Your Gutters with This Structured Method

Repairing gutters requires a methodical process to ensure durability and performance. The first step includes evaluating the gutter system for deterioration, such as cracks, corrosion, or sagging areas. Once identified, the area should be cleaned to eliminate debris, guaranteeing a clear work surface. Next, small cracks can be sealed with a waterproof caulk or sealant, while larger holes may necessitate the use of a repair section or a replacement section.

In the case of sinking gutters, correcting the hangers to improve slope is key, since efficient water flow is crucial. If any sections are unattached, reattaching them securely is essential for support. Following repairs, a thorough inspection is important to ensure that water flows freely without leaks. Finally, regular maintenance checks should be set to prolong the lifespan of the gutters and avoid future concerns. By following these steps, homeowners can effectively repair their gutters and protect their property.

Important Tools for Gutter Maintenance and Repair Work

Correct upkeep and repairing of gutters with efficiency requires a particular set of tools that ensure the job gets done correctly. Essential equipment consist of a sturdy ladder, which provides secure access to gutters, and a trowel or scoop for removing debris. A garden hose proves vital for clearing out clogs and guaranteeing proper water drainage. For fixes, a caulking gun with waterproof sealant is necessary to repair leaks, while gutter hangers and fasteners support in securing unstable sections. A level ensures gutters are properly positioned to enable drainage. In addition, protective gloves safeguard hands from sharp edges or debris, and safety eyewear shields eyes from falling materials. Ultimately, a drain snake assists in removing difficult blockages. When equipped with these tools, homeowners can maintain their gutters effectively and extend their lifespan, helping to the complete defense of the home.

Seasonal Gutter Maintenance Tips

As seasons shift, property owners must be diligent in their gutter care to avoid expensive repairs. In spring, it is essential to clear debris such as twigs and leaves that build up during winter. This ensures proper water flow and prevents blockages. Summer maintenance should focus on checking for leaks or rust, as intense rainfall can exacerbate existing issues.

As autumn draws near, a careful review is necessary once more, particularly to remove fallen leaves that can clog gutters. Installing gutter guards can be useful during this season. In winter, homeowners should observe for ice dams, which can form if gutters are not thoroughly cleared. Using a roof rake to remove snow from the edges can help lower this risk. Regular inspections throughout the year will keep gutters functioning efficiently, safeguarding the home from water damage.

Identifying Gutter Issues

Detecting symptoms of gutter deterioration is vital for homeowners striving to safeguard their residence from water-related troubles. Common markers include sagging or separation from the house, which points to faulty installation or burden from debris. Water discoloration on the outer walls or base indicate overflow or obstructions, while oxidation or rust can weaken the gutters. Moreover, the existence of mold or mildew on the home frequently indicates excessive wetness caused by inadequate water management. Residents should also look for collected water in the yard, revealing that gutters are unable to channel water away properly. Periodic review can help identify these concerns soon, preventing high maintenance costs and securing the home from potential water damage.

Regularly Asked Questions

What frequency Should I Use to examine My Gutters?

Homeowners should evaluate their gutters at least twice a year, preferably in spring and fall. Further inspections after heavy storms or significant weather events ensure proper functionality and avert potential damage to the property.

Winter Gutter restoration - Is this feasible?

Yes, gutters are able to be repaired in winter, although freezing weather may make difficult the process. It is important to verify safety and proper sealing materials that can resist low temperatures for effective repairs during this season.

What Components Are Most Suitable for Gutter Restoration?

The best selections for gutter repairs comprise aluminum, vinyl, and copper. Aluminum provides strength and rust resistance, while vinyl remains lightweight and budget-friendly. Copper offers aesthetic appeal and longevity, making it a luxury selection.
